Axelrod: Sanders Said He Would Leave if There Was No Path and 'the Numbers Are Dramatically Bad'

During CNN's primary coverage on Tuesday, CNN Senior Political Commentator and former Obama adviser David Axelrod cited 2020 Democratic presidential candidate Sen. Bernie Sanders' (I-VT) statement that he won't stay in the race if there is no path for him to win and stated that, having been on the losing side of campaigns, it's "a painful thing to have to reconcile with these numbers." And concluded that "the numbers are dramatically bad for Bernie Sanders at this point."
